Accra: Fuel station robber busted
The police has arrested a suspect, Mr Iwejuo Anthony, alias Chibona, who, together with others, attacked and robbed a branch of the Pacific Filling Station at Krokowhe near Ashalaja in the Greater Accra Region at dawn on 5 June 2021.
The suspects assaulted and tied the fuel attendants down, broke into the metallic safe and stole an unspecified amount of money, a laptop and other items.
The police, in a statement, said the suspect was arrested through the security interventions laid down by the owner of the station coupled with his bravery and support of his neighbours.
Some of the stolen items and a pointed heavy metal bar were retrieved from the suspect.
“Efforts are underway to arrest the other suspects,” the police said in a statement.
The police has appealed to the public to make their personal security a priority as was done by the owner of the Krokrohwe Pacific Filling Station.
